Glucosamine sulfate is a popular supplement used to support joint health and reduce symptoms of osteoarthritis. It helps to maintain the integrity of cartilage, reduce inflammation, and improve joint flexibility and mobility. Some studies suggest that glucosamine sulfate may also help reduce pain and stiffness in the joints, improve overall joint function, and slow down the progression of osteoarthritis. Additionally, it may have anti-inflammatory properties and promote the production of synovial fluid, which lubricates the joints.
Glucosamine Sulfate is generally considered safe for most people when taken orally in appropriate doses. However, some common side effects may include nausea, heartburn, diarrhea, constipation, and headaches. In rare cases, it may also cause drowsiness, skin reactions, and elevated blood pressure. People with shellfish allergies should avoid glucosamine supplements as they are often derived from shellfish. It is always recommended to consult with a healthcare provider before starting any new supplement regimen.
The typical dosage of Glucosamine Sulfate is 1500mg per day, taken in divided doses. This can be split into three 500mg doses throughout the day. It is recommended to take Glucosamine Sulfate with food to help with absorption. It is important to follow the dosage instructions on the supplement label or as directed by a healthcare provider. Glucosamine sulfate is a popular supplement that is commonly used to help manage symptoms of osteoarthritis. It is a naturally occurring compound found in the body, particularly in the fluid that surrounds the joints. Glucosamine sulfate is believed to help support the health of cartilage, which is the tissue that cushions the joints and helps them move smoothly.

Many people turn to glucosamine sulfate as a natural alternative to traditional pain medications for osteoarthritis. It is often taken in supplement form, either alone or in combination with other ingredients such as chondroitin sulfate or MSM. While research on the effectiveness of glucosamine sulfate is mixed, some studies have shown that it may help reduce pain and improve joint function in individuals with osteoarthritis.

It is important to note that glucosamine sulfate is not a cure for osteoarthritis, but rather a supplement that may help manage symptoms and improve quality of life.
